Reviews: Cagliari Old Town: Wine Tasting and local products
Guest User2025-11-06
Stefan and his staff were excellent, very focused on us having a good experience and learning a great deal about Sardinian wines and other related complimentary foods. The four wine varietals we tasted (actually six different wines) were all very good and paired well with a rather full meal of Sardinian foods (meats, cheeses, breads, crackers, produce). Stephan speaks English fairly well and for phrases he doesn’t quite get, we had fun figuring eachother out. SA BINUTECA was a great 2-hour local experience which we would highly recommend to other “wine geeks”.
